Federated Hermes MDT Large Cap Core ETF (NYSEARCA:FLCC – Get Free Report) was the target of a large decline in short interest during the month of June. As of June 15th, there was short interest totaling 23,803 shares, a decline of 45.7% from the May 31st total of 43,872 shares. Based on an average trading volume of 13,086 shares, the days-to-cover ratio is currently 1.8 days. Currently, 0.7% of the shares of the company are sold short.

Federated Hermes MDT Large Cap Core ETF Company Profile
The Federated Hermes MDT Large Cap Core ETF (FLCC) is an exchange-traded fund that mostly invests in large cap equity. The fund is actively managed, investing primarily in large-cap US companies within the Russell 1000 Index. The fund aims for capital growth, utilizing a quantitative model focused on maximizing returns and risk management. FLCC was launched on Jul 30, 2024 and is issued by Federated Hermes.
